The oil and gas industry faces one of its most persistent and costly challenges: corrosion. According to the NACE IMPACT Report, the global cost of corrosion is estimated at $2.5 trillion annually, equivalent to 3.4% of global GDP. For the oil and gas sector specifically, corrosion costs exceed $60 billion per year [2].

The corrosion protection market is driven by aging infrastructure, increasing exploration in harsh environments (offshore, arctic, sour gas fields), and stricter regulatory requirements for safety and environmental protection. Coatings and linings represent the largest product segment at 38.4% of the market, while the offshore segment remains the dominant application area [1].
Approximately 25% of all failures in the oil and gas industry are attributed to corrosion, making material selection one of the most critical decisions in equipment specification [2].
